CLEAN-UP DAY, TO-MORROWj (TUESDAY), OCTOBER 29, 1935. J>UBBISH in all parts of the Borough, if placed on the kerb by 8 a.m. on the above date, will be removed free of charge. Residents are requested to facilitate this work by placing small material, broken glass, etc., in sacks or tins. Interference with or pilfering from rubbish heaps will be met by prosecution. An inspection of premises will be made after the above date and any persons on whose premises rubbish is found will be prosecuted *without further notice. R. DAY, Chief Inspector.
